Multiplying fractions with unlike numbers!

Remember, when we multiply fractions that do not have a whole number, or any numbers in comon, all we need to do is multiply the two numerators together and then multiply the two denominators together to find our new fraction!

Mutliplying fractions that have a number in common!

 34×45\frac{3}{4}\times\frac{4}{5}  If you are multiplying two fractions together ,such as the one shown, that have two numbers that are the same (4), then you can just cross out the 4's and make your new fraction.

Multiplying a fraction by a whole number!

If you are multiplying a fraction by a whole number, all you need to do is turn the whole number into a fraction. For example, if you have the number 5, all you need to do is make it into a fraction by putting the 5 on top (numerator) and a 1 on the bottom (denominator).
